Cleaning system for scaling of cooling guide pipe of titanium dioxide chloride oxidation device
By designing a cleaning system with a cleaning liquid storage tank and a detachable cleaning jacket, the scaling problem of the cooling duct was solved, efficient and rapid cleaning effects were achieved, the amount of scar removal materials used was reduced, and the operation of the oxidation device and product quality were stabilized.

[0001] The utility model relates to the technical field of titanium dioxide production, in particular to a cleaning system for scaling of a cooling conduit of a titanium dioxide chloride oxidation device. Background Art
[0002] Titanium dioxide is a high-quality pigment with a wide range of applications, often used in inks, coatings, plastics, and papermaking. In the global high-end titanium dioxide market, over 70% of titanium dioxide products are produced using the chloride process. As the current mainstream process for titanium dioxide production, the chloride process consists of three main stages: chlorination, oxidation, and post-treatment. Oxidation is a particularly critical step. The titanium dioxide base material produced in the oxidation furnace needs to be cooled before entering the bag filter for gas-solid separation and collection of titanium dioxide. During the cooling step, the high-temperature gas-solid mixture produced after the chloride process needs to be rapidly cooled from over 1800°C to below 200°C. This is typically achieved using cooling ducts, which are typically over 100 meters long. Long-term use can lead to scaling and cleaning difficulties, resulting in reduced heat transfer efficiency in the cooling ducts. This requires increased use of descaling materials to ensure temperature control. Excessive amounts of descaling materials can easily cause temperature and pressure fluctuations in the oxidation system, resulting in product quality fluctuations.
[0003] Therefore, the prior art requires a system for cleaning scaling of the cooling conduit of a titanium dioxide chloride oxidation device. Utility Model Content

[0032] In the process of producing titanium dioxide by the chloride method, the high-temperature titanium dioxide particles after the oxidation process need to be cooled down through the cooling duct. In the process of titanium dioxide production, the scarring and scaling on the cooling duct mainly occur on the outer surface of the duct. This is because the cooling duct is usually used to cool down the high-temperature material, and when the material flows inside the duct, its temperature gradually decreases. However, the outer surface of the duct is in contact with the external environment (such as air or cooling medium), and the temperature gradient is large, which can easily cause certain components in the material to precipitate and deposit on the outer surface of the duct, forming scarring or scaling. Therefore, a cleaning system for scaling of the cooling duct of the chloride titanium dioxide oxidation device is needed, such as Figures 1 and 2 Shown, including:
[0033] a cleaning fluid storage tank 200; and
[0034] The cleaning jacket 100 is detachably arranged on the periphery of the cooling guide tube 700, and includes a first jacket 110 and a second jacket 120 that are movably connected. An annular baffle 113 is provided at the ends of the first jacket 110 and the second jacket 120. The inner ring diameter of the annular baffle 113 is the same as the diameter of the cooling guide tube 700. When the first jacket 110 and the second jacket 120 are connected, a closed accommodating cavity is formed inside, and a plurality of guide plates 130 are provided in the accommodating cavity. A first connecting port 111 is provided on the first jacket 110, and a second connecting port 121 is provided on the second jacket 120. The first connecting port 111 and the second connecting port 121 are connected to the cleaning liquid storage tank 200 through a circulation pipeline, and a circulation pump 600 is provided on the pipeline.
[0035] Furthermore, the system also includes:
[0036] The recovery device 800 is provided below the end of the cleaning jacket 100 to collect the leaked liquid. The recovery device 800 is connected to the cleaning liquid storage tank 200 via a recovery pipeline. Figure 1 As shown, a recoverer 800 is provided below the baffle 113 at both ends of the cleaning jacket 100. The recoverer can be set to a funnel shape to collect the leaked liquid flowing out of the baffle. The two recoverers are further connected to the recovery pipeline and return it to the cleaning liquid storage tank 200 to recycle and reduce the waste of cleaning liquid.
[0037] Furthermore, the top of the cleaning liquid storage tank 200 is provided with multiple liquid inlets, and a stirring shaft 210 is provided in the cleaning liquid storage tank 200. The stirring shaft 210 is driven by a motor to stir the liquid, and the stirring shaft 210 has multiple staggered stirring blades. In some embodiments, a liquid level meter is also provided in the cleaning liquid storage tank 200. Preferably, an ultrasonic liquid level meter is used. The ultrasonic liquid level meter uses a non-contact measurement method to measure the liquid level by transmitting and receiving ultrasonic waves, avoiding direct contact with the measured liquid. This avoids contamination of the cleaning liquid and corrosion of the measuring equipment by the cleaning acid, thereby improving the reliability and accuracy of the measurement.
[0038] Furthermore, the cleaning liquid storage tank 200 has multiple liquid inlets including an acid inlet and a process water inlet. The acid inlet is connected to the acid tank 300, and the process water inlet is connected to the water tank 400. The acid is 25% hydrochloric acid from the chlorination process, which is mixed with the process water in the cleaning liquid storage tank and stirred by a stirring shaft to form the cleaning liquid.
[0039] Furthermore, if Figure 2As shown in the front view and top view of the cleaning jacket, the guide plate 130 has a spiral surface. Multiple guide plates 130 are evenly spaced within the first jacket 110 and the second jacket 120 to form a spiral ribbon distribution along the length of the cleaning jacket. The spirally curved guide plates can guide the fluid to move in a spiral manner. These guide plates can effectively guide the cleaning liquid to form turbulence or eddies on the surface of the cooling duct, increasing the contact area and contact time between the cleaning liquid and the inner wall of the duct, ensuring that dirt, sediment, etc. are thoroughly removed. In addition, this flow path can increase the flow length of the fluid, thereby making the fluid more evenly distributed within the accommodating chamber. This helps to reduce flow dead zones and improve the overall efficiency of the cleaning kit.
[0040] Furthermore, the circulation pipeline is further connected to a waste liquid tank 500, and when the cleaning liquid contains too many impurities, the waste liquid tank is opened to collect the waste liquid.
[0041] Furthermore, a transparent observation window is provided on the first jacket and / or the second jacket. In order to facilitate monitoring of the cleaning process, a transparent observation window or a visual interface can be provided on the clamping member so that the operator can intuitively understand the cleaning effect and adjust the cleaning strategy in time.
[0042] Furthermore, a plurality of flow regulating valves are provided on the circulation pipeline.
[0043] Furthermore, the first jacket 110 and the second jacket 120 are fixed by bolt fasteners 112. In other embodiments, they can also be fixed in a detachable manner such as magnetic fixation.

[0047] The method of using this device is as follows: fix the cleaning jacket on the periphery of the cooling duct according to the position to be cleaned, open the acid inlet and the process water inlet, turn on the stirring shaft, mix and stir in the cleaning liquid storage tank, turn on the circulation pump, and allow the cleaning acid to enter the cleaning jacket through the pipeline and circulate, thereby cleaning the cooling duct. The cleaning system provided by the utility model has a cleaning kit that can be easily disassembled. The kit can be accurately clamped on the part that needs to be cleaned according to the scarring and scaling conditions of different areas on the cooling duct, so as to achieve local focused cleaning, avoid the waste of resources caused by comprehensive cleaning, and thus help reduce the use of scar removal materials. In addition, the device can respond quickly and clean the part in time by disassembling and installing the kit, reducing the impact on the production process. In addition, the kit is designed with adjustable angle guide plates. These guide plates can effectively guide the cleaning liquid to form turbulence or eddy currents on the surface of the cooling duct, increase the contact area and contact time between the cleaning liquid and the inner wall of the duct, and ensure that dirt, sediment, etc. are completely removed.
